6th Annual Ikeda Forum for Intercultural Dialogue
John Dewey, Daisaku Ikeda, and the Quest for a New Humanism

Celebrating the 150th Anniversary of John Dewey’s birth

Saturday, November 14th, 2009

 

PROGRAM

9:00AM — Continental Breakfast

9:30 — Opening Remarks
Richard Yoshimachi, Executive Director and President, Ikeda Center for Peace, Learning, and Dialogue

10:00 — SETTING THE STAGE
Steven Rockefeller, Professor Emeritus of Religion, Middlebury College

Discussion

10:40 — INNER POTENTIAL AND SELF-TRANSFORMATION
Larry Hickman, Director, Center for Dewey Studies, and Professor of Philosophy, Southern Illinois University Carbondale
Gonzalo Obelleiro, Doctoral Student, Program of Philosophy and Education, Teachers College, Columbia University

Comments: Charlene Haddock Seigfried, Professor of Philosophy, Purdue University

Discussion

12:00PM — Lunch

1:00 — SOCIAL SELF-ACTUALIZATION
Jim Garrison, Professor of Philosophy of Education, Department of Teaching and Learning, Virginia Tech
Virginia Benson, Senior Research Fellow, Ikeda Center for Peace, Learning, and Dialogue

Comments: Nel Noddings, Lee L. Jacks Professor Emerita of Education, Stanford University

Discussion

3:00 — CONCLUDING CONVERSATION
David Hansen, Professor and Director, Program in Philosophy and Education, Teachers College, Columbia University, will offer comments on the day

Discussion

4:00 — Closing comments from Richard Yoshimachi

Refreshments
